SI8235AB-D-IMR Details

  • Manufacturer Part Number:

    SI8235AB-D-IMR

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Country Of Origin:

    Thailand

  • ECCN Code:

    EAR99

  • HTS Code:

    8542.39.00.60

  • Manufacturer:

    Skyworks Solutions Inc

  • YTEOL:

    7.35

  • Built-in Protections:

    THERMAL; UNDER VOLTAGE

  • Driver Number of Bits:

    2

  • Interface IC Type:

    HALF BRIDGE BASED IGBT/MOSFET DRIVER

  • Output Current Flow Direction:

    SOURCE AND SINK

  • Peak Reflow Temperature (Cel):

    260

  • Qualification Status:

    Not Qualified
